Zarathos is a Marvel comic book character, with over 368 comic issue appearances. Zarathos is an extremely powerful being bound to mortals by Mephisto, creating what is known as The Ghost Rider.

Who is Zarathos?

Origin Zarathos is a demon first brought into the mortal world by a Native American priest named K'Nutu to help his tribe in exchange for souls. Creation Zarathos is a Marvel character created by Gary Friedrich and Mike Ploog , first appearing in Marvel Spotlight Issue #5. Character Evolution First brought forth from Hell by a tribal sorcerer, Zarathos was deemed too dangerous a rival by Mephisto and was contained in the Soul Chamber before being bonded with mortals, most notably of which would be Johnny Blaze. Wanting to be free, Zarathos sought to obtain the powerful Medallion of Power to rule Hell (and Earth) and whilst continuing to feed on the negativity of souls required for his strength and power levels, would align himself with various demons in attempts to reach this goal. Major Story Arcs Zarathos fought the ancient Spirits of Vengeance and corrupted some of their overseers, The Blood. The Blood siding with Zarathos were promised greater power and were referred to as The Fallen.
